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- This volume contains the revised texts of the papers given at the ninth Nordic Prosody conference, held at Lund University, Sweden, in August 2004. The twenty-six contributions cover a wide range of aspects of Nordic prosody including not only Scandinavian languages and dialects - Danish, Icelandic, Norwegian and Swedish - but also of related languages: Estonian, Russian, and Orkney and Shetland dialects of English. The papers can be divided into the following themes: accentuation from phonetic or phonological starting-points, prosody from general linguistic perspectives, both grammar and pragmatics, prosody modelling for human - machine interaction, and other phonetic aspects of prosody including quantity.
